And now, the brother of Prime Minister Najib Abdul Razak has warned that Malaysia should not descend into a similar state.

As always, Nazir, the chairperson of CIMB, put forth his views in a simple Instagram posting, which included an image of the popular series.

"Through this political turmoil, we must preserve and protect the integrity of our institutions or we descend into a game of thrones," he wrote.


Nazir's posting comes in the wake of political upheavals in the nation which witnessed his brother reshuffling the Cabinet and axing his deputy Muhyiddin Yassin yesterday.

Muhyiddin was dropped some 48 hours after he delivered a hard-hitting speech on the 1MDB crisis during the Cheras Umno annual meet.

Prior to the reshuffle, the nation was greeted with the shocking news that Abdul Gani Patail's term as attorney-general had expired due to health problems.

Abdul Gani himself was caught by surprise, but refused to comment on speculation that his removal was linked to the 1MDB task force.

Veteran newsman A Kadir Jasin also wondered if Abdul Gani landed on the chopping block because he was about to charge people soon in connection with the probe.
